Bipolar disorder is a chronic and recurrent mental illness. Although it cannot be completely cured, systematic prevention strategies can effectively reduce the frequency of episodes and improve the quality of life for patients. Early intervention and long-term health management are key, especially for those with a family history or those showing mild symptoms, who should establish personalized prevention plans.
Preventive measures should combine physiological, psychological, and social support strategies. Healthcare professionals recommend that managing risk factors, adjusting lifestyle, and regular follow-ups can significantly delay the deterioration of the condition. Genetic predisposition is an important risk factor for bipolar disorder, but environmental and psychological factors also play a critical role. Individuals with a family history of the disorder should enhance monitoring of their mental state and avoid exposure to high-stress environments. Stress management is central to preventing episodes, as long-term hormonal imbalances due to stress may trigger manic or depressive phases.
While genetics cannot be changed, understanding family history can help individuals establish greater vigilance. It is recommended that those with a family history undergo regular psychological assessments and actively seek counseling after stressful events. Although genetic testing cannot directly predict the disease, it can serve as a reference for developing personalized prevention plans.

A regular lifestyle is crucial for stabilizing mood cycles. Disrupted sleep patterns are key catalysts for triggering episodes, and it is recommended to establish "sleep hygiene" practices, such as fixed bedtimes and wake-up times. Additionally, avoid excessive use of digital devices, as blue light exposure may affect circadian rhythm regulation.
It is advised to adopt a "gradual adjustment method": first, fix the wake-up time, then gradually adjust the bedtime. Using blackout curtains and white noise machines can improve the sleep environment. Research indicates that maintaining consistency in sleep cycles can reduce the risk of episodes by 30%.
Create a daily activity schedule that includes work, rest, and leisure periods. Use calendar applications for visual management, especially for high-risk groups with difficulties in time management. It is suggested to have three structured activities each week, such as social day on Wednesday and leisure activity day on Friday.
Nutritional intake has a direct impact on the balance of neurotransmitters in the brain. Insufficient intake of Omega-3 fatty acids, B vitamins, and magnesium is significantly related to mood fluctuations. It is recommended to adopt a "rainbow diet" to ensure the daily intake of five different colors of fruits and vegetables.
Studies show that daily intake of 1000mg of fish oil can improve the neuroplasticity of the prefrontal cortex. Vitamin D deficiency may exacerbate metabolic disorders, and it is recommended to maintain a blood concentration of 25(OH)D above 30ng/mL. Avoid excessive caffeine and refined sugars, as these substances may trigger manic episodes.
Avoid high-sugar diets, and it is recommended to replace refined sugars with complex carbohydrates. The use of alcohol and stimulants is positively correlated with the risk of episodes and should be completely avoided. If nutritional deficiencies occur, consult a nutritionist to develop a supplementation plan, such as magnesium and zinc supplementation, which should be conducted under medical supervision.
Regular exercise can regulate serotonin and dopamine levels, and it is recommended to engage in 150 minutes of moderate-intensity aerobic exercise each week. The choice of exercise type should match individual physical capabilities; those at high risk for manic episodes should opt for low-impact exercises, such as swimming or yoga. Morning exercise is suggested to improve daytime emotional stability.
Aerobic exercises like jogging can promote the secretion of BDNF (brain-derived neurotrophic factor), with a recommended heart rate maintained at 60-70% of the maximum heart rate. Resistance training can enhance prefrontal cortex function, with a recommendation of three times a week, each session lasting 45 minutes at moderate intensity.
Adopt a "stair-step training method" to gradually increase intensity, starting primarily with walking and gradually incorporating cycling and other activities. It is recommended to use exercise tracking apps to record heart rate and fatigue levels, and share data with the healthcare team to adjust medication plans.
Managing stressors in the work environment is crucial for high-risk groups. Unstable working hours and high-pressure workplace cultures may trigger emotional fluctuations. It is recommended to seek flexible work arrangements through workplace counseling services or EAP (Employee Assistance Programs).
Establish a "stress buffer zone," such as creating a meditation space in the office or scheduling light stretching during lunch breaks. Use the "time segmentation method" to clearly delineate work and rest periods, avoiding the exhaustion caused by blurred boundaries.
Home space design should reduce sensory overload, and it is recommended to use soft colors and natural lighting. Establish an "emotional diary" system to track the correlation between environmental changes and emotional fluctuations through a mobile application.
Immediate medical attention should be sought when the following warning signs occur: persistent low mood lasting more than two weeks accompanied by self-harming tendencies, or increased impulsive behaviors during manic phases. If significant side effects occur during medication adjustment periods, such as worsened insomnia or gastrointestinal discomfort, a reevaluation of the treatment plan is necessary.

What specific behaviors in daily life can help prevent the worsening of the condition?Regular sleep schedules, balanced diets, avoiding alcohol and drugs, and keeping an emotional diary have all been proven to effectively control the condition. It is recommended to go to bed and wake up at fixed times daily, avoid staying up late; increase intake of Omega-3 fatty acids (such as from deep-sea fish) and vitamin D, and track emotional fluctuations through a diary to detect potential signs of episodes early.
What direct impact does stress management have on the prevention of bipolar disorder?Stress is considered a key factor triggering manic-depressive episodes. Reducing stress through mindfulness meditation, aerobic exercise, or time management techniques can lower the excessive secretion of adrenaline that leads to chemical imbalances in the brain. Patients are advised to cultivate awareness of the present moment and communicate immediately with their healthcare team when stress levels rise to adjust preventive interventions.
Can having a family history of bipolar disorder be prevented through genetic testing?Currently, genetic testing cannot be used alone to predict or prevent bipolar disorder, as the mechanisms of onset involve complex interactions between genes and the environment. However, if there is a clear family history, regular psychological assessments, early management of life stressors, and establishing support systems can help intervene early with potential risk factors to reduce the probability of episodes.
Can natural or alternative therapies completely replace traditional medication treatments?Single natural therapies (such as herbal supplements or acupuncture) cannot replace medication treatment but can serve as adjunctive measures. For example, fish oil supplements may alleviate mild symptoms, and light therapy can help regulate circadian rhythms, but severe episodes still require medication control. It is recommended to integrate alternative therapies into the overall treatment plan under the supervision of a qualified physician, avoiding the abrupt discontinuation of prescription medications.
